Creosote (Chaparelle) Bush Healing Cancer

What Is That Smell? The Creosote Bush is a common desert plant. Also called Chaparral, Salt Bush and Greasewood, and is a member of the oak family. The creosote bush (Latin name: Larrea tridentata) is common in the Desert Southwest. The creosote bush can be identified from its waxy green leaves and yellow flowers. These later […]